This course is your ultimate guide for entering into the realm of Computer Vision. We will start from the very basics i.e Image Formation and Characteristics, Perform basic image processing (Read/Write Image & Video + Image Manipulation), make CV applications interactive using Trackbars and Mouse events, build your skillset with Computer Vision techniques (Segmentation, Filtering & Features) before finally Mastering Advanced Computer Vision Topics i.e Object Detection, Tracking, and recognition. Right at the end, we will develop a complete end-to-end Visual Authorization System (Secure Access). The course is structured with below main headings.Computer Vision FundamentalsImage Processing Basics (Coding)CV-101 (Theory + Coding)Advanced [Detecion] (Theory + Coding)Advanced [Tracking] (Theory + Coding)Project: PeopleTrackr ( Crowd Monitoring System )Advanced [Recognition] (Theory + Coding)Project: EasyAttend ( Live Attendance System )Project: Secure Access (End-to-end project development & deployment)GoodbyeFrom Basics to Advanced, each topic will accompany a coding session along with theory. Programming assignments are also available for testing your knowledge.
